Gautam Adani flew from near Ljubljana, Slovenia, to his home base at Ahmedabad's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el International Airport on June 20, 2026, after a series of flights across Europe. The Bombardier Global 6500, tail VT-AGL, completed the leg from central Europe to Gujarat in the early hours local time, preceded by stops in Geneva and Sharm el-Sheikh and a short local hop upon arrival.

The return comes the same week US lawmakers Elizabeth Warren and Richard Blumenthal pressed the Department of Justice on its decision to permanently dismiss criminal fraud and bribery charges against Gautam Adani and his nephew, per a June 12 report from Law.com. The DOJ dropped the case with prejudice in May, while the SEC settled civil claims for $18 million — a resolution that followed Gautam Adani's pledge to invest $10 billion in the United States, as covered by Bloomberg. Legal experts cited by Open The Magazine called it a "clean slate" that positions the group for aggressive global expansion.

The flight marks Gautam Adani's return to India after 18 months of legal overhang that had restricted Adani Group access to international capital markets. With US authorities moving to dismiss charges and the SEC settlement approved, the billionaire industrialist can now refocus on ports, energy, and infrastructure projects — a pattern his recent European movements suggest was already in motion.
